    I’m buying it as a long overdue replacement to my backup camera the Sony A6000. To me the new BSI sensor, the AI autofocus and ergonomic improvement in the front dial, new menu and full touchscreen makes it a worthy upgrade. I would buy this over the discounted A6600 for those reasons. I’m glad the Sony held down the price to USD $1398. Sure, they could have added a much improved LCD and viewfinder and added a joystick or a second SD card slot but that would have increased the price. I already have a full frame Sony camera and appreciate that the A6700 complements that by being lighter, more compact and cheaper. We have many choices in cameras today…to me I have my cellphone with me at all times. I use an RX100 to take with me for hiking and backpacking. I can see the A6700 being handing for that purpose as well especially when paired with a small APSC prime. It’s also useful to me as a B camera and will be probably be my choice of camera when want to travel light or do street photography. I can see using it for wildlife photography as well, extending the range of my modest but lighter 100-400mm lens. As good as a full frame camera is…it is probably my least used camera.     The things swaying me to the Sony are no crop in 4k60 / FHD240p (why add a crop Fuji!), much better video AF, catalyst (for some awesome post processing options), weather sealing (I don't film in the rain but got rained on several times and was scared for my X-S10), 4K120p (even with the huge crop), higher ISO range (better in low light?), the ISO for SLOG3 Is 800 instead of 1250 on the Fuji FLOG2 (less noisy video?), amazing in body fixes for lens breathing and other lens defects (can't find any info on in body fixed on the Fuji?), I'm finding the exact same lenses are 20-30% cheaper in E-mount vs X-mount.
    The things swaying me to the Fuji is the open gate 6.2k (great for instagram and UA-cam cropping), no overheating in video, better IBIS (on paper anyway, I can't find a side by side test), 4k60 USB webcam (single USB cable for power / external recording with film sims, very cool!), better LCD screen, joystick is super handy, fuji colours and film simulations are awesome to have, some unique great lenses, many years of meaningful firmware updates (Sony are notorious for neglecting cameras after release).
